Might be available as soon as next week,

4.95" or 5" IPS Full HD Display with Gorilla glass 3
2.3 Snapdragon Quadcore + Adreno 330 GPU. Early benchmarks put it well ahead of the S4.
2GB RAM
16GB or 32GB storage
13MP camera + 2 MP front facing
LTE (4G) Support
Wireless charging
2700mAH battery

Of course running KitKat

Again made by LG. Network unlocked from Google store, expect 16GB to be around £280 and 32GB to be around £330 + £10 delivery. Expect usual crap with stocks running out on first day.
